#f04454 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f04454 is composed of 94.1% red, 26.7%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 65%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 354.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#f04454 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88a8 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

Shades and Tints of #f04454

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0102 is the darkest color, while #fffaf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f04454

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b999a is the less saturated color, while #f83c4e is the most saturated one.
